According to Wikipedia, Karl Wilhelm Ritter von Kupffer was a Baltic German anatomist who discovered stellate macrophage cells that bear his name. Academic career He was the eldest son of pastor Karl Hermann Kupffer . In 1854, he obtained his medical doctorate from the University of Dorpat, where shortly afterwards he served as an assistant to Friedrich Heinrich Bidder . In 1856–1857 he took a scientific journey to Vienna, Berlin and Göttingen, an extended trip in which he studied physiology with Emil Du Bois-Reymond and Johannes Peter Müller . Afterwards, he returned to Dorpat, where he later became an associate professor.
